[birdky] Mourning Warbler in Warren Co 9 Dec 2003

A first fall female MOURNING WARBLER was present along
Homer Murray Road in southern Warren County this
afternoon.  It was in the company of a resident flock
of sparrows/cardinals in a large weedy, brushy area
around a dozer pile.

The bird was showing some displaced yellow feathers
through the upper surface at the bend of one wing,
which may be the result of an injury.  It flew with no
apparent sign of injury however.  I was afforded an
excellent view from only 20' for several minutes as it
fed.  Its chip note was heard a number of times during
the duration.  

With the recent record of MacGillivray's Warbler in
Nashville, I studied the bird very closely.  I would
have been less surprised to see a Harris's Sparrow pop
up with the many White-crowned than a Mourning Warbler
in December.

Other highlights of the day were a female/juv Merlin
videotaped as it dined on a Horned Lark at the WKU
farm, and 4 Lapland Longspurs at McElroy (dry).

Present in the Walnut Creek area of Barren Reservoir
on 8 December were 420 Killdeer, 6 Dunlin, and 2 Least
Sandpipers.

Birds of interest recorded on 29 November included:

Brewer's Blackbird  3 at Walton's Pond

Red-tailed Hawk  light/intermediate morph calurus race
near Woodburn

White-crowned Sparrow   adult and juv of the Gambelii
race in my yard along Drakes Creek in Warren County.
